Managing batch import
The batch import function allows you to add devices to the SecCenter Firewall Manager in batches by
using a batch import file.
Configuration guide
1.
From the navigation tree of the system management component, select Batch Import under Device
Management.
The batch import page appears, as shown in
.
2.
Click Browse to select the batch import file.
3.
Click Apply.

Managing device groups
The device group management function allows you to add, modify, and delete device groups. When you
add devices later, you can group devices into device groups so that you can manage and collect statistics
on users, devices, and IP addresses by device group.
